Friends of the Zoo
Docent-led Tours
Since 1970, the Friends of the Zoo have provided guided tours to groups - school children, scouts, families, adult groups - interested in learning more about the animals and exhibits of the world famous Bronx Zoo.
How big is a baby python? Why does a camel have kneepads? What is the smallest mouse? These are just a few of the fascinating questions you and your group will explore on tours.
The Friends of the Zoo invite your group to explore the Bronx Zoo with their helpful, trained guides.
